If you live in Chicago, you may have noticed that many of our city's buses are toting the words "clean air hybrid bus". Starting in 2007, Chicago initiated the use of 20 hybrid busses, and by 2009 the CTA was running more than 200. Compared to the old diesel busses, the CTA's hybrids have a 20% greater fuel efficiency, meaning that less money is spent on fuel and they can go farther with lower amounts of gas. Around when Chicago received their first electric busses, San Francisco did the same. They now have the 3rd largest hybrid bus fleet in the nation. Through running hybrid buses instead of diesel ones, the cost of fuel that needs to be paid by the city is lowered, and the amount of running time for the buses increases. It just goes to show that more and more people are trying to do their part in helping the environment. Sources:<br />

<span style="font-family: inherit;">As many of you who live in Chicago may have noticed, there are now solar compactor trash cans downtown! These eco friendly bins harness the power of the sun to compress trash and help recycle plastic and metals. These waste baskets "r<span style="background-color: white;">educe collection frequency by 80%, [free]</span><span style="background-color: white;"> up resources, [slash] fuel costs and [increase] recycling opportunities". Each standard "BigBelly Solar"trash can holds five times the amount of waste that a standard garbage can does, making trips to the bins by waste management to pick up the trash a lot less frequent, and therefore slashing the pollution that is caused by the machines. If you're looking for a new, eco-friendly, and inexpensive wallet, you might want to pay a visit to <a href="http://www.mightywallets.com/">www.mightywallets.com</a>. There you will find uniquely designed wallets to fit every taste made of an innovative substance called Tyvek, which is a single, folded sheet of microfiber that has been bent to form a wallet. Also, 25% of the wallet is made of recycled plastic. And, naturally, 25% of the wallets themselves are also recyclable. The wallets are made in a lower-energy facility, which helps reduce Mighty Wallet's carbon footprint. Tyvek is also non-toxic and ph neutral, and only SGS certified, environmentally friendly inks. All around the nation, there is an ever-increasing aspect of growing environmental awareness - especially among teenagers - that is encouraging people and families to take "green" action, especially in places such as homes and schools. Most people know that there are really simple things you can do to "go green"; you can change to fluorescent lightbulbs, buy a hybrid vehicle, or - even better - start riding your bike or taking public transportation instead of driving to places such as your work or the supermarket. But some teenagers are coming up with unique and inspirational ideas to help their communities go green. One 3 person group of Chicago teenagers have taken items such as trash bags and aluminum cans and have made dresses and shirts out of them as well as trendy accessories. What's even cooler? An elementary school is sponsoring the project, allowing them to use their auditorium and facilities to put on the show. Another group of 4 teenagers have organized a 3-part series of beach cleanups around Chicago, inspiring over 30 people to help clean up Chicago's shoreline.
